Transaction 08357aaf53f9da1182146648110d111178bb0a69edeefffd670661504017b733

3 Input
2 Outputs
  • 08357aaf53f9da1182146648110d111178bb0a69edeefffd670661504017b733:0
  • value  22596
    address  1FZGvtTZ4fQiWG9LTVrYoSHyiujs1Ccniq
  • 08357aaf53f9da1182146648110d111178bb0a69edeefffd670661504017b733:1
  • value  647745
    address  32oSwfzv5vh9EYP9vk5dmpTkpMUK4stm3e